Screen Australia names Grainne Brunsdon head of content as Sally Caplan departs

Australian funding agency Screen Australia has appointed Grainne Brunsdon as head of content following the departure of Sally Caplan, who left the organisation in January after eight years.

Brunsdon, who was previously head of Screen NSW, will lead the agency’s production investment, development, distribution support and initiatives across feature film, television, online and documentary. Brunsdon will begin the role on March 21.

Over the past 12 years, Brunsdon has held several senior roles at Screen NSW, Create NSW and Arts NSW. For the past two-and-a-half years, she has been head of Screen NSW, overseeing New South Wales state’s investment in the screen sector, including its production incentives, industry development and providing support to NSW productions as they navigated Covid-19 lockdowns.

She was also formerly the director of arts investment at Create NSW, where she was instrumental in introducing initiatives that addressed gender parity issues within the local screen sector.

Screen Australia CEO Graeme Mason said: “With her immense cultural leadership experience, Grainne is superbly placed to lead our content department to continue to support the Australian screen industry and the advancement of our local storytellers and stories.”

On Caplan’s departure, Mason added: “Sally was a formidable head of content whose invaluable advice and guidance has left a wonderful legacy at Screen Australia. We are very grateful for her tremendous hard work during her time at the agency.”
